French Drain Installation in Tuscaloosa, AL

French drain installation is a drainage solution designed to redirect excess water away from a property’s foundation, basement, or yard. This system typically involves a trench filled with gravel and a perforated pipe that channels water to a designated drainage area, helping to reduce standing water, prevent flooding, and minimize soil erosion. It is commonly used in projects such as managing water runoff around homes, improving yard drainage, or addressing persistent dampness in basements and crawl spaces.

Homeowners considering a French drain should understand the property's existing drainage patterns, the location of underground utilities, and the desired outcome for water management. Proper installation requires assessing the slope of the land to ensure effective water flow and selecting appropriate materials for durability. Contacting a professional can provide guidance on the best placement and design to meet specific drainage needs, ensuring the system functions efficiently for years to come.

French Drain Installation Questions

What is a French drain? A French drain is a trench filled with gravel and a perforated pipe that redirects excess water away from a property’s foundation.

When is a French drain needed? It is typically installed to prevent basement flooding, manage surface water runoff, or improve drainage in areas with poor soil absorption.

How does a French drain work? It collects water through the gravel and directs it through the perforated pipe to a designated drainage area, reducing pooling and erosion.

What types of properties benefit from French drain installation? Properties with soggy yards, basement moisture issues, or uneven terrain often see improved drainage after installation.
